The Family Business

Game Master The Little King

The Marid clan is famous throughout Garund, Kelesh, and the Inner Sea for churning out many a famous hero, arcanist, and explorer since their ancestor Nikodi the Victorious brought an end, in the minds of a few, to the longstanding war with Geb four millennia ago. The latest in the hero's line now find themselves waking up from a deep sleep in strange uniforms beside strange corpses...which have begun to move.
